The Uncanny Valley of AI Event Posters

The proliferation of AI image generation tools has, predictably, led to a surge in AI-generated event posters. Unfortunately, many of these fall into the uncanny valley, exhibiting subtle yet unsettling flaws that betray their artificial origin. These often manifest as distorted faces, impossible anatomy, or a general lack of cohesive artistic direction. The issue isn't with the capability of the AI itself, but with the simplistic, often superficial way users are interacting with these powerful tools. It’s akin to having a master painter at your disposal but only asking them to sketch a stick figure.

The problem isn't inherent to AI; it's a symptom of prompt engineering that hasn't evolved beyond the basic keywords. Early adopters often treat AI image generators like a magic box, expecting a perfect result from a few generic terms. This approach fails to leverage the nuanced control these models offer. The result is predictable: a poster that looks *almost* right, but carries an undeniable air of artificiality, often due to anatomical impossibilities or an over-reliance on generic, aesthetically pleasing but contextually vacant imagery.

Beyond Basic Prompts: The Art of Prompt Engineering for Posters

Creating compelling AI-generated event posters demands a more sophisticated approach to prompting. The key lies in treating the AI not as a mere image generator, but as a highly capable, albeit literal, creative partner. This means providing detailed, layered instructions that go beyond simple subject matter and delve into artistic style, mood, composition, and even technical specifications.

Consider the elements that make a human-designed poster effective. It’s not just the subject; it’s the typography, the color palette, the visual hierarchy, the emotional resonance, and the overall brand consistency. To achieve similar results with AI, prompts need to incorporate these aspects. Instead of “poster for a tech conference,” a more effective prompt might include:

  • Artistic Style: Specify a style like “minimalist vector art,” “art deco illustration,” “photorealistic with a touch of surrealism,” or “inspired by Saul Bass.”
  • Color Palette: Define specific colors or moods, such as “cool blues and vibrant oranges,” “monochromatic with a single accent color,” or “warm, earthy tones.”
  • Composition and Layout: Guide the AI on how elements should be arranged. Phrases like “centered subject with ample negative space,” “dynamic diagonal lines,” or “rule of thirds composition” can be invaluable.
  • Mood and Atmosphere: Convey the desired feeling: “futuristic and optimistic,” “introspective and mysterious,” “energetic and bustling.”
  • Specific Elements: Clearly define key visual components. If a logo or specific icon must be present, describe its intended placement and style.
  • Negative Prompts: Crucially, tell the AI what *not* to include. This is where you combat the uncanny valley. Use terms like “no distorted faces,” “anatomically correct figures,” “avoid blurry edges,” “no extra limbs.”

The Surprising Power of Negative Prompts and Iteration

The most counterintuitive, yet powerful, aspect of advanced AI poster generation is the effective use of negative prompts. Many users focus solely on what they want, neglecting to explicitly tell the AI what to avoid. This is where the uncanny valley often creeps in. By adding phrases like “no deformed hands,” “realistic proportions,” or “clear, legible text,” you actively steer the AI away from its common pitfalls.

Iteration is another critical, often overlooked, step. The first output from an AI generator is rarely perfect. Treat it as a draft. Analyze the results, identify what's missing or flawed, and refine your prompt accordingly. This might involve tweaking stylistic elements, adjusting the color balance, or adding more specific negative constraints. This iterative process, much like a human designer sketching and revising, is essential for achieving professional-grade results.

For instance, if an AI consistently generates posters with slightly off-kilter text, a prompt refinement might include “clean, sharp typography, no warped letters.” If faces are consistently unsettling, adding “photorealistic, symmetrical faces, no vacant stares” can make a significant difference. It’s a dialogue with the machine, guiding it towards your vision through precise instruction and constructive feedback.

What This Means for Event Organizers and Designers

For event organizers, this shift means AI can be a powerful tool for rapid, cost-effective visual asset creation, provided they invest in skilled prompt engineering or collaborate with those who possess it. It democratizes design to some extent, allowing for highly customized visuals without the lead times and costs associated with traditional graphic design for every single asset. Founders can quickly generate a suite of promotional materials, social media graphics, and even merchandise designs that align with their brand’s aesthetic.

For graphic designers, this doesn't signal obsolescence but an evolution of their toolkit. Understanding how to effectively prompt, curate, and refine AI outputs will become a valuable skill. Designers can use AI to rapidly explore visual concepts, generate base elements, and then apply their expertise for final polish, ensuring brand consistency and artistic integrity. The human eye for detail, narrative, and emotional impact remains indispensable.

The future of AI-generated event posters isn't about replacing human creativity but augmenting it. By moving beyond superficial prompts and embracing detailed, iterative instruction, users can unlock the true potential of AI image generation, producing visuals that are not just aesthetically pleasing but also effective communication tools, free from the tell-tale signs of the uncanny valley.
